excel整列数据除2怎么操作

excel整列数据除2怎么操作

在Excel中将整列数据除以2,可以通过公式、填充柄、数组公式等多种方式实现。其中,使用公式是最常见且便捷的方法。你只需要在目标单元格中输入公式,然后使用填充柄将公式应用到整列数据。下面将详细描述这种方法,并提供其他几种可行的方案。

一、使用公式和填充柄

  1. 输入公式:

    在目标单元格中输入 =A1/2,假设你的数据在列A中,从A1开始。

  2. 使用填充柄:

    选中输入公式的单元格,鼠标移到单元格右下角,当出现黑色十字时,向下拖动填充柄,将公式应用到整列数据。

  3. 自动计算:

    Excel会自动将每个单元格的数据除以2,并显示结果。

二、使用数组公式

  1. 选择区域:

    选择目标区域,确保选择的单元格数量与原数据列的单元格数量相同。

  2. 输入公式:

    在公式栏输入 =A1:A10/2,假设你的数据在A1到A10之间。

  3. 确认公式:

    按下 Ctrl+Shift+Enter 键,Excel会将公式应用为数组公式,自动计算并显示结果。

三、使用Power Query

  1. 加载数据到Power Query:

    选择数据列,点击“数据”选项卡,选择“从表/范围”。

  2. 编辑查询:

    在Power Query编辑器中,添加自定义列,输入公式 [列名]/2

  3. 加载数据回Excel:

    完成编辑后,点击“关闭并加载”,将结果导入新的工作表或现有工作表。

四、使用VBA宏

  1. 打开VBA编辑器:

    按下 Alt + F11 打开VBA编辑器。

  2. 插入模块:

    选择“插入”菜单,点击“模块”。

  3. 输入代码:

    在模块窗口中输入以下代码:

    Sub DivideColumnBy2()

    Dim ws As Worksheet

    Dim rng As Range

    Dim cell As Range

    Set ws = ThisWorkbook.Sheets("Sheet1") ' 更改为你的工作表名称

    Set rng = ws.Range("A1:A10") ' 更改为你的数据范围

    For Each cell In rng

    If IsNumeric(cell.Value) Then

    cell.Value = cell.Value / 2

    End If

    Next cell

    End Sub

  4. 运行宏:

    关闭VBA编辑器,按下 Alt + F8,选择 DivideColumnBy2,点击“运行”。

五、使用Excel函数和工具

  1. 使用PASTE SPECIAL功能:

    在目标列中输入2,复制该单元格。

  2. 选择数据列:

    选中需要处理的数据列,右键选择“选择性粘贴”。

  3. 选择“除”选项:

    在弹出的窗口中,选择“除”,点击“确定”。Excel会将选定列中的数据除以2。

详细描述公式和填充柄的操作

公式和填充柄是Excel中最常用和最直观的方法之一。

  1. 准备数据:

    假设你的数据在A列,从A1到A10。

  2. 输入公式:

    在B1单元格中输入公式 =A1/2

  3. 复制公式:

    选中B1单元格,鼠标移到单元格右下角,当出现黑色十字时,向下拖动填充柄,直到B10。

  4. 自动计算:

    Excel会自动将每个单元格的数据除以2,并在B列中显示结果。

这种方法的优点是简单、直观,适合处理较少的数据列。但对于大量数据或复杂操作,可能需要借助其他工具或方法,如Power Query或VBA宏。

优缺点分析

  • 公式和填充柄:

    • 优点:简单直观,适合新手。
    • 缺点:处理大量数据时效率较低。
  • 数组公式:

    • 优点:一次性处理大量数据。
    • 缺点:操作稍复杂,适合高级用户。
  • Power Query:

    • 优点:强大、灵活,适合复杂数据处理。
    • 缺点:学习成本高。
  • VBA宏:

    • 优点:自动化处理,适合重复性操作。
    • 缺点:需要编程基础。

总结

在Excel中将整列数据除以2,可以通过多种方式实现,每种方法有其优缺点。公式和填充柄适合简单操作,数组公式适合一次性处理大量数据,Power Query适合复杂数据处理,VBA宏适合自动化操作。根据具体需求选择合适的方法,可以提高工作效率,准确完成数据处理任务。

相关问答FAQs:

Q1: 如何在Excel中将整列数据除以2?
A1: 若要将整列数据除以2,可以按照以下步骤操作:

  1. 选中需要除以2的整列数据。
  2. 在Excel的菜单栏中选择“编辑”>“替换”。
  3. 在“查找”框中输入“*”(星号),在“替换为”框中输入“=A1/2”(假设你要除以2的数据在A列)。
  4. 点击“全部替换”按钮,然后点击“关闭”按钮。
  5. 现在,你的整列数据将会自动除以2,结果将显示在相邻的列中。

Q2: 如何用公式在Excel中将整列数据除以2?
A2: 若要使用公式在Excel中将整列数据除以2,可以按照以下步骤操作:

  1. 在一个空白单元格中输入“=A1/2”(假设你要除以2的数据在A列)。
  2. 按下回车键后,这个公式将会计算出第一行的结果。
  3. 将鼠标移到公式单元格的右下角,光标将变为十字箭头。
  4. 按住鼠标左键,拖动光标到需要计算的整列范围。
  5. 松开鼠标左键,Excel将自动复制并应用这个公式到整列数据中,实现除以2的操作。

Q3: 在Excel中如何使用函数将整列数据除以2?
A3: 若要使用函数在Excel中将整列数据除以2,可以按照以下步骤操作:

  1. 在一个空白单元格中输入“=DIVIDE(A1, 2)”(假设你要除以2的数据在A列)。
  2. 按下回车键后,这个函数将会计算出第一行的结果。
  3. 将鼠标移到函数单元格的右下角,光标将变为十字箭头。
  4. 按住鼠标左键,拖动光标到需要计算的整列范围。
  5. 松开鼠标左键,Excel将自动复制并应用这个函数到整列数据中,实现除以2的操作。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4562334

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部